!RROtHmAaQIkiJzJZZE:nixos.org

NixOS Infrastructure

470 Members
Next Infra call: 2024-07-11, 18:00 CEST (UTC+2) | Infra operational issues backlog: https://github.com/orgs/NixOS/projects/52 | See #infra-alerts:nixos.org for real time alerts from Prometheus.146 Servers

Load older messages


SenderMessageTime
20 Jun 2026
@hexa:lossy.networkhexa (signing key rotation when)https://github.com/NixOS/infra/pull/109310:09:46
@hexa:lossy.networkhexa (signing key rotation when)6x20C (down from 10x20C) for aarch64-linux10:10:04
@hexa:lossy.networkhexa (signing key rotation when)6x24C (up from 4x24C) for x86_64-linux10:10:17
@hexa:lossy.networkhexa (signing key rotation when)that's ~1.5 times the core count of the machine10:10:47
@k900:0upti.meK900 Now that we have pressure info, we should really start taking that into account when scheduling 10:10:49
@hexa:lossy.networkhexa (signing key rotation when)we kinda do10:11:01
@k900:0upti.meK900 Would make life a lot easier I think 10:11:03
@hexa:lossy.networkhexa (signing key rotation when)in that we dont' schedule new jobs beyond 70% cpu pressure10:11:20
@k900:0upti.meK900 I mean like, instead of relying on big-parallel and friends 10:11:30
@k900:0upti.meK900We can probably have better heuristics10:11:36
@hexa:lossy.networkhexa (signing key rotation when)oh, you mean mixed load?10:11:38
@k900:0upti.meK900 I think mixed load is what organically falls out if we start tracking per-job costs 10:12:04
@raitobezarius:matrix.orgraitobezariusRedacted or Malformed Event10:13:49
@hexa:lossy.networkhexa (signing key rotation when)yes, it would.10:14:49
@hexa:lossy.networkhexa (signing key rotation when)the scheduler supports custom scheduling functions10:15:01
@hexa:lossy.networkhexa (signing key rotation when)https://github.com/NixOS/hydra/blob/master/nixos-modules/queue-runner-module.nix#L47-L6310:15:29
@c0d3h01:matrix.orgHarshal joined the room.12:36:12
@k900:0upti.meK900Did someone restart Hydra again13:08:41
@k900:0upti.meK900We will never get a kernel at this rate13:08:43
@hexa:lossy.networkhexa (signing key rotation when)
● hydra-queue-runner-dev.service - Hydra Queue Runner main service
     Loaded: loaded (/etc/systemd/system/hydra-queue-runner-dev.service; enabled; preset: ignored)
     Active: active (running) since Sat 2026-06-20 08:35:31 UTC; 4h 33min ago
13:09:06
@hexa:lossy.networkhexa (signing key rotation when)the builds are still running13:11:47
@hexa:lossy.networkhexa (signing key rotation when)the queue-runner is still doing13:12:00
@k900:0upti.meK900 https://hydra.nixos.org/build/331682971#tabs-buildsteps 13:12:57
@hexa:lossy.networkhexa (signing key rotation when)yeah, it did release-26.05 6.18.36 first13:13:19
@hexa:lossy.networkhexa (signing key rotation when)together with the browsers13:13:26
@hexa:lossy.networkhexa (signing key rotation when)once that was done it had a free slot for the unstable-small 6.183613:14:26
@k900:0upti.meK900The 1h40 one was running ~3 hours ago13:14:39
@hexa:lossy.networkhexa (signing key rotation when)hm13:14:53
@hexa:lossy.networkhexa (signing key rotation when)the build is still running13:16:51
@hexa:lossy.networkhexa (signing key rotation when)I'm not touching anything until it is done13:17:02

Show newer messages


Back to Room ListRoom Version: 6